Get to Know Your Team: Seton Medical Center Harker Heights is an 83-bed acute care hospital offering services such as Cardiology, Emergency Services and a Level IV Trauma Designated ER, General Surgery, Orthopedic Surgery, Total Joint Replacement, Gastroenterology, Diagnostic Services and more. Responsibilities The Office Manager assigned clinic(s) by managing a wide range of office functions, including daily clinic operations, patient flow and satisfaction, and building maintenance. The Office Manager is responsible for making leadership decisions to ensure the continued delivery of high-quality patient care and satisfaction while maintaining the budget and complying with regulations and company policies. This position manages and engages office staff and works closely with medical providers and operations leadership to fulfill the practice's vision. Qualifications Job Requirements: Associate’s degree Preferred Job Requirements: Bachelor’s degree 2+ years of management experience in a healthcare facility
